75 Marks in JEE Mains Percentile 2025: The NTA will release the data for 75 marks in jee mains percentile 2025 for general and other category students after the declaration of JEE Mains result 2025. Candidates can check the details of marks vs percentile JEE Mains 2025 on this page as well. According to the previous year's data, 75 marks in JEE Main will be equal to 84 to 91 percentile. Note that the score of 75 marks in JEE Main percentile 2025 will vary each year based on the difficulty level and overall performance of candidates in the exam. The NTA announces the JEE Main result 2025 in the form of scores and percentiles. The JEE Main for session 2 will be conducted on April 2, 3, 4, 7, 8 & 9, 2025.

JEE Mains 2025 Marks Vs Percentile Analysis

Marks Out of 300

Percentile

288-294

99.99826992- 99.99890732

280-284

99.99617561 - 99.99790569

270-279

99.99034797 - 99.99417236

252-268

99.95228621- 99.99016586

231-249

99.87388626-99.95028296

215-230

99.74522293-99.87060821

202-214

99.57503767- 99.73930423

190-200

99.39319714- 99.56019541

175-189

99.02150308 - 99.3487614

161-174

98.52824811-98.99673561

149-159

98.07460288-98.49801724

132-148

97.0109678-97.97507774

120-131

96.0687115-96.93721175

110-119

95.05625037-95.983027

102-109

94.01228357-94.96737888

95-101

93.05600452 -93.89928202

89-94

92.05811248 -92.88745828

79-88

90.0448455 -91.79177119

62-87

84.56203931-91.59517945

41-61

70.26839007-84.22540213

1-42

66.6590786-69.5797271
